Navigating the modern digital landscape can feel overwhelming with the constant flood of news, social media posts, and online content. Developing the skills to analyze this information critically is essential for safe and responsible digital citizenship.
This text-based course guides you through the foundational concepts of media literacy, information evaluation, and respectful online dialogue. You will learn how to distinguish reliable sources from misinformation, understand the impact of digital media on society, and contribute to online spaces in a constructive, ethical manner.
What you'll learn:
- Understand the core principles of media and information literacy
- Analyze online sources to identify misinformation, bias, and AI-generated content
- Evaluate how algorithms shape the information you see and consume daily
- Practice constructive and respectful intercultural dialogue in digital communities
- Apply modern digital hygiene practices to protect your privacy and digital footprint
- Create and share digital content safely, ethically, and responsibly
The course begins by establishing key terminology and foundational concepts before moving into practical methodologies for analyzing online media. You will explore real-world written case studies highlighting diverse community perspectives and intercultural communication strategies.
Designed entirely for beginners, this course requires no prior knowledge of media studies or digital communication.
